With Python class attributes (variables and strategies) that start with double underscores, issues are just a little different. A double underscore prefix causes the Python interpreter to rewrite the attribute identify so as to avoid naming conflicts in subclasses. This can also be known as title mangling—the interpreter modifications the name of the variable in a approach that makes it harder to create collisions when the class is extended later. Let's see how we can handle the above error. This is completed by surrounding the program that you suppose might increase an exception with a try key phrase and matching it with a following besides key phrase to execute in case an exception is raised. As you'll be able to see from the above program, the code inside the strive statement is executed first. If no error occurs, the rest of the code is executed and the besides statement is skipped.
